enamour
verb
/ɪˈnæm.ər/

Definition
To inspire with love or to captivate someone’s affection.

Examples
- She was enamoured by the beauty of the sunset.
- The book enamoured him to the world of fantasy.
- Her kindness only served to enamour the community further.

Meaning
To fall in love with someone or something, often used to describe a strong liking or admiration.

Synonyms
- captivate
- charm
- infatuate
- engage
- enthrall
